Your Impact Starts Here

We’re looking for a Senior Product Analyst who’s passionate about empowering product teams through data and experimentation. You’ll play a key role in building and scaling our Amplitude implementation, driving event instrumentation best practices, shaping our user tracking strategy, and elevating how we experiment and measure product impact.

This is a unique opportunity to help shape the analytics foundation that powers decision-making across Product, Design, Engineering, and Growth. If you thrive on translating complexity into clarity, delivering high-impact analyses with cross-functional partners, and championing a data-informed culture, we want to hear from you.

These are the key ways you’ll contribute and create impact in this role:

  • Champion and maintain best practices for product-tracking strategy and metadata governance.
  • Contribute to the scaling and evolution of our event-instrumentation framework across all product surfaces, ensuring every event is accurate, well-documented, and actionable.
  • Design and execute product analytics projects and experimentation intiatives—from hypothesis through insight—working closely with PMs, Designers, and Engineers for alignment and impact.
  • Serve as a key partner for experimentation: scope tests, analyze outcomes, and surface data-driven recommendations that influence roadmap decisions
  • Build and maintain intuitive dashboards and reports that bring clarity to feature adoption, customer behavior, and performance metrics.
  • Assist with project planning and prioritization for analytics initiatives, balancing timelines, stakeholder input, and data-quality considerations.
  • Continuously identify opportunities to improve how we collect, organize, and leverage user-interaction data– living The Homie Way: Own Your Impact and Master Your Craft
  • Experiment with emerging AI/ML tools to accelerate analysis and storytelling, and share learnings with the broader team.

The Foundation for Success - These are the experiences and strengths that will set you up for success in this role:

  • 4+ years of experience in product analytics, growth analytics, or experimentation, ideally within B2B SaaS or a fast-paced startup environment
  • Advanced SQL, with dbt experience as a plus: you can go deep in the data and build scalable models that drive decision-making
  • Proven success designing and analyzing product experiments (e.g., A/B/n tests, multivariate testing)
  • Strong understanding of event tracking strategy, user data modeling, and product analytics tools like Amplitude
  • Comfortable using and evaluating AI tools for data analysis, storytelling, or experimentation: you’re curious, hands-on, and eager to explore how AI can supercharge your work
  • Bonus: Python scripting experience for data exploration or automation
  • Proactive project management mindset: You can independently manage priorities, stakeholders, and timelines
  • Proven ability to deliver on end-to-end analytics initiatives with minimal oversight
  • Excellent communication skills and experience influencing cross-functional stakeholders
  • Ability to collaborate in the Toronto office weekly on Tuesdays and Wednesdays

Hey, We’re Homebase

Unstoppable teams start here.

Homebase is the everything app for hourly teams—built to simplify the day-to-day and superpower local businesses. With tools for scheduling, time clocks, payroll, communication, HR, and more, we help teams stay connected and in control. Today, over 100,000 small (but mighty) businesses rely on us to make work radically easier. Together, we’ve tracked over a billion hours for 2.5+ million workers—and we’re just getting started.
